At the center of North America, lying south of Hudson Bay and west and south of James Bay (50° to 59° N, 76° to 96° W) is the world's third-largest wetland – the Hudson Bay Lowland (Zoltai 1973). This area is the size of Japan, larger than the United Kingdom or Germany but smaller than Zimbabwe, France, or Iraq.

WebThe warm season lasts for 4.0 months, from May 16 to September 16, with an average daily high temperature above 63°F. The hottest month of the year in Hudson Bay is July, with an average high of 75°F and low of 53°F. The cold season lasts for 3.3 months, from November 24 to March 1, with an average daily high temperature below 23°F.

Web13 dec. 2016 · Hudson Bay is a very large bay found near the centre of Canada. Killer whales are moving into this area in greater numbers. This change is putting new pressure on the animal that has been the top predator there for thousands of years: the polar bear. Web8 aug. 2024 · Hudson Bay Lowland, a wetland area of Canada that covers about 320,000 square km (123,553 square miles) on the southern shores of Hudson Bay and James Bay, is surrounded by the Canadian Shield. Powerful and visually appealing, polar bears are the largest land carnivores on earth.
